Choosing Secure Payment Methods at non-gamstop casino uk Sites

One of the significant advantages of non-GamStop casinos is the wider range of payment options they typically offer. While traditional casinos primarily rely on credit cards and bank transfers, non-GamStop sites often embrace c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in. These digital currencies provide enhanced anonymity and faster transaction times. Other options frequently include e-wallets such as Skrill and Neteller, which offer an extra layer of security by masking your bank details.

However, it’s crucial to remember that not all payment methods are created equal. When choosing a payment method, consider factors such as transaction fees, processing times, and security features. Cryptocurrencies, while offering anonymity, can be volatile in value. E-wallets provide a good balance of security and convenience, while traditional methods may offer more chargeback protection, especially within recognised systems like Mastercard. Ultimately, understanding the pros and cons of each method is essential for securing your funds.

  • Cryptocurrencies: Anonymity, fast transactions, potential volatility.
  • E-wallets (Skrill, Neteller): Enhanced security, faster withdrawals, possible fees.
  • Credit/Debit Cards: Familiarity, chargeback protection, potential for lower limits.
  • Bank Transfers: Security, wider acceptance, often slower processing times.

Always check the casino’s payment policy to understand any associated fees or restrictions before making a deposit.

Understanding Wagering Requirements and Terms

Wagering requirements represent the amount of money you need to wager before you can withdraw any winnings from a bonus. For example, a 30x wagering requirement on a £100 bonus means you need to wager £3000 before you can cash out. Some casinos also have maximum bet limits while a bonus is active, and certain games may contribute less or not at all towards meeting the wagering requirements. Always check for a timeframe within which you must meet wagering requirements too.

It’s crucial to carefully review the bonus terms and conditions before accepting an offer. Look for bonuses with reasonable wagering requirements and a clear and concise explanation of the rules. Don’t hesitate to contact the casino’s customer support team if you have any questions or need clarification on the terms and conditions.

  1. Read the Terms and Conditions: Understand the wagering requirements, game restrictions, and maximum bet limits.
  2. Calculate the Playthrough: Determine how much you need to wager to clear the bonus.
  3. Choose Games Wisely: Select games that contribute fully towards meeting the wagering requirements.
  4. Manage Your Bankroll: Bet responsibly and avoid chasing losses.

Always remember that bonuses are designed to incentivize gameplay, and it’s important to approach them as a complimentary perk rather than a guaranteed source of profit.
